Australia imposes new sanctions on Syrian leaders

CANBERRA | Tue Feb 7, 2012 1:51am EST CANBERRA (Reuters) – Australia imposed new travel bans and financial sanctions on Syrian leaders on Tuesday as it steps up actions to force an end to violence against Syria’s civilian population. Foreign Minister Kevin Rudd said more than 5,000 people had been killed in a year of [...]

Going mobile: Travel’s eventual high-tech future

By Peter Myers LONDON | Fri Feb 3, 2012 12:50pm EST LONDON (Reuters) – Welcome to the airport terminal of the future. There are self-service bag drops but no check-in desks. Your passage is seamless, punctuated behind the scenes only by discrete Near Field Communication (NFC) sensors. Occasionally you stop to scan your NFC-enabled smartphone [...]

Australia’s best – and worst – airports revealed

Melbourne Airport has been voted Australia’s favourite airport. Picture: Richard Cisar-wright Source: The Daily Telegraph Travel website Wotif.com has conducted a survey to determine Australia’s best and worst airports. Picture: File photo Source: The Courier-Mail MELBOURNE Airport has been voted the nation’s favourite airport in a survey of 32,000 Australians. It scored 29.5 per cent [...]
